Germany. From 1949 until 1989, Germany was divided between two countries: West Germany, with a capital in Bonn, and East Germany with a capital in East Berlin.

At the end of World War II, Berlin (as well as the rest of the Germany) was split into four separate parts. Each part was under the control of the military of one of the four countries that won the war- the US, the UK, France and the USSR. In 1949, as the Cold War was starting between the USSR and the other three countries, the American, British and French parts were joined together to become West Berlin (and West Germany for the rest of the country). The Soviet part of Berlin became East Berlin (and the Soviet part of Germany became East Germany).
